Blower Motor, Blower Motor Resistor, Cabin Air Filter Installation and Repair Tips for 2006 Chrysler Crossfire

  • Q:
    How to Maintain a Blower Motor on 2006 Chrysler Crossfire?
    A:
    In order to service the blower motor, take out the bottom instrument panel cover. Uncouple electrical connector, glide the door catch mounts, and manoeuvre the blower motor door downwards. Take the blower motor and squirrel cage off, then attach them and the cover before again attaching the electrical connector.
  • Q:
    How Frequently Should the Cabin Air Filter Be Replaced During Routine Maintenance on 2006 Chrysler Crossfire?
    A:
    The dust filter for heating and ventilation is replaced during "B" Schedule service or every 18,500 miles (30,000 km) to maintain effectiveness. In dusty conditions, more frequent replacements are recommended. Access to the filter is through a cover in the HVAC unit, reachable from the passenger footwell.
  • Q:
    How to Service a Blower Motor Resistor on 2006 Chrysler Crossfire?
    A:
    To service the blower motor resistor, remove the lower instrument panel cover and disconnect the blower motor electrical connector. Slide the motor door catch mounts, swing the blower motor door down, and disconnect the blue and red leads. Remove the resistor, install the new one, and reconnect everything.
